Ordinals
beta
Sat 190806215212921
decimal
38161.1215212921
degree
0°38161′1873″1215212921‴
percentile
9.08601025822895%
name
mmplaeqqplg
cycle
0
epoch
0
period
18
block
38161
offset
1215212921
timestamp
2010-02-04 07:39:08 UTC
rarity
common
prev
next